City Manager Harry Black feels this is a balanced budget for the city, but some community members want to see more money put into public safety.

STOCKTON — The Stockton mayor and city council are expected to vote on the budget for the upcoming fiscal year on Wednesday night. If it's approved, the money will start going out to departments on July 1.'I've lived here 35 years,' Stockton resident Eric Mieglitz said. 'The crime rate has gone up.'Mieglitz has lived in Stockton since the '80s and said he has seen police officers within the city come and go.

So now, the city has lowered its hiring target to a more reasonable goal of 425, using the money slated for the 480 officers to beef up the salaries of the 425 approved positions.'We've reprogrammed those dollars back into the 425,' Black said. 'Recruitment incentives, hiring incentives, so, in essence, they're making more money.
